The Big Ten Conference Baseball Tournament ended Day 1 on an electric note Tuesday. 8-seed Nebraska trailed 12-seed Michigan State by as much as three midway through the game. The Huskers added a pair in the sixth inning before tying the game in the ninth.
With two outs in the bottom of the ninth, Joshua Overbeek hit a flyball to right field, but a dropped ball let Robby Bolin score the tying run and send the game to extra innings.
